Centos下安装Jdk17

一. 资源准备与环境说明
centos7
jdk:下载地址
自行选择版本以及安装包 本篇以jdk17为例
通过getconf LONG_BIT命令确定需要哪个安装包

我是64 那就下载对应的安装包

拿到下载的 tar.gz压缩包
上传到服务器
二. 解压jdk
# 上一步中已将压缩包上传到目录 /download  (具体看自己的目录)
# 将压缩包解压到/usr/local目录
tar -zxvf jdk-17.0.13_linux-x64_bin.tar.gz -C /usr/local/
cd /usr/local
# 修改文件夹名称
mv jdk-17.0.13 java17
1
2
3
4
5
6
三. 配置环境变量(重点)
vi /etc/profile
# 在末尾添加
export JAVA_HOME=/usr/local/java17
export JRE_HOME=${JAVA_HOME}/jre
export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ib:$CLASSPATH
export JAVA_PATH=${JAVA_HOME}/bin:${JRE_HOME}/bin
export PATH=$PATH:${JAVA_PATH}
1
2
3
4
5
6
7

刷新环境变量

source /etc/profile
1
检查环境变量是否配置成功

java -version
1

————————————————

### 简洁版(需要对 Linux 操作有一定基础) 若对 Linux 操作有一定基础,可按以下步骤操作: 1. 前置准备:确认系统中无 Java 旧版本冲突,安装必要依赖。 2. 解压安装:将 `jdk-21_linux-x64_bin.tar.gz` 解压到指定目录。 3. 配置环境变量:编辑环境变量文件,添加 Java 路径。 4. 验证成功:使用 `java -version` 和 `javac -version` 命令验证安装。 ### 图文详细教程 #### 前置准备 确保系统中没有旧版本的 Java 冲突,可使用以下命令检查: ```bash java -version javac -version ``` 若存在旧版本且不需要,可先卸载。同时,安装必要的依赖,不同 Linux 发行版命令不同,以 CentOS 为例: ```bash yum install -y wget tar ``` #### 解压安装 将 `jdk-21_linux-x64_bin.tar.gz` 上传到服务器,可使用 `wget` 命令直接下载: ```bash wget <jdk-21_linux-x64_bin.tar.gz的下载链接> ``` 创建安装目录: ```bash mkdir -p /usr/local/java ``` 解压文件到安装目录: ```bash tar -zxvf jdk-21_linux-x64_bin.tar.gz -C /usr/local/java ``` #### 配置环境变量 编辑 `/etc/profile` 文件: ```bash vi /etc/profile ``` 在文件末尾添加以下内容: ```bash export JAVA_HOME=/usr/local/java/jdk-21 export JRE_HOME=$JAVA_HOME/jre export CLASSPATH=.:$JAVA_HOME/lib:$JRE_HOME/lib export PATH=$JAVA_HOME/bin:$PATH ``` 使配置生效: ```bash source /etc/profile ``` #### 验证成功 使用以下命令验证 Java 是否安装成功: ```bash java -version javac -version ``` 若显示 Java 21 相关版本信息,则安装成功。
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值